32nd Diary

トップ | 最新 | 過去の日記 | もっと過去の日記

2009年
5月
1 2
3 4 5 6 7 8 9
10 11 12 13 14 15 16
17 18 19 20 21 22 23
24 25 26 27 28 29 30
31
めーるあどれす
ruby -rbase64 -e'puts Base64.decode64 %q(dGFrYW5vMzJAZ21haWwuY29t)'



2009-05-01 (Friday) [長年日記] この日を編集

[Server] あーあー

Out of Memory ... orz

アパさんがメモリくいすぎたんかな。原因よくわからん。

SMTPは五日以内に復帰できたのでよし。メールの機械的でない処理は明日あたりにします。

[Twitter] 今日のつぶやき

Read More ...

2009-05-02 (Saturday) [長年日記] この日を編集

[Twitter] 今日のつぶやき

Read More ...

2009-05-03 (Sunday) [長年日記] この日を編集

[Twitter] 今日のつぶやき

Read More ...

2009-05-04 (Monday) [長年日記] この日を編集

業務連絡

報告の原稿書きます。

5月6日までにまとめます。

#某のMLに投稿できないので、とりあえずここで連絡。なんでだろう。さっくり書き上げてしまうのがよさそうだ。

[Twitter] 今日のつぶやき

Read More ...

2009-05-05 (Tuesday) [長年日記] この日を編集

[Twitter] 今日のつぶやき

Read More ...

2009-05-06 (Wednesday) [長年日記] この日を編集

[Hack][Ruby] Fix a bug in Ruby’s configure.in

about Fix a bug in Ruby’s configure.in and get a ~30% performance boost. at time to bleed by Joe Damato

低水準IRCで話題になっていた件。

とりあえず張っとく。

The patch works by adding a new configure flag called --disable-ucontext to allow you to specifically disable [sg]etcontext from being called, you use this in conjunction with --enable-pthread, like this:

./configure --disable-ucontext --enable-pthread

ちなみに、自分は今、このバグ取ろうとしてる。@IA-64

http://nopaste.com/p/a9CZcxgfQ

   1) Failure:
test_sin(DL::TestDL) [/home/takano32/ruby/test/dl/test_dl2.rb:38]:
<0.9893582466233818> expected but was
<0.9999996829318346>.

dlopen周り苦戦。まだトレースしていない。packかunpackがおかしい気がしている。うぐぅ。

[Twitter] 今日のつぶやき

Read More ...

2009-05-07 (Thursday) [長年日記] この日を編集

原稿書いた

三日ほど前の業務連絡の件。完了。

[Twitter] 今日のつぶやき

Read More ...

2009-05-08 (Friday) [長年日記] この日を編集

[Log][Diary] tDiary 2.3.2に入れ替え

http://www.tdiary.org/20090508.html

リリースおつです。

Ruby1.9.1-p0だとなぜかmobile_link_discoveryなどでおちてしまった。

Ruby1.8.6で運用再開。

[Ruby][Log] Ruby 1.9.1での運用に切り替え

base_urlを定義していたのがいけなかったらしい。 消して試してみたら、進んだ。他、いくつかのプラグインのキャッシュを消すなどしたら動作。

Ruby 1.9.1での運用にしてみます。なんか部分的に表示おかしいが。みんなフィードでよんどるし、たぶんきにしてないでしょう。(え

[Twitter] 今日のつぶやき

Read More ...
本日のツッコミ(全1件) [ツッコミを入れる]

takano32 [コメントのテスト。]


2009-05-09 (Saturday) [長年日記] この日を編集

[Twitter] 今日のつぶやき

Read More ...

2009-05-10 (Sunday) [長年日記] この日を編集

無効にしたプラグイン

calendar2とrecent_listがうまくうごかない。

あとでいじくる。

[Twitter] 今日のつぶやき

Read More ...

2009-05-11 (Monday) [長年日記] この日を編集

[Twitter] 今日のつぶやき

Read More ...

2009-05-13 (Wednesday) [長年日記] この日を編集

[Mac][Web] @veadarが購読しているMac系ブログのOPML

を作成しました。

http://gist.github.com/110928

ぐぐるりだで適当に作ったので間違ってるかも。Macという分類のしたに入ってます。

see also http://veadardiary.blog29.fc2.com/blog-entry-2317.html

Read More ...

2009-05-14 (Thursday) [長年日記] この日を編集

ひとりごと

この日記に takano32 で検索してくるひといないよね・・・

というか、いなくする。



2009-05-16 (Saturday) [長年日記] この日を編集

[Work] 間違っていることを指摘するのは疲れる

基本的に仕事で扱っているソースコードを信用できていないし、少し調べると圧倒的に間違っていることがボロボロとでてくる。

具体的な内容は避けるが、リッチーもカーニハンもそんな使い方は望んでねぇよ!みたいな書き方が全域にわたってされていたりして、それは将来のことを考えても修正が圧倒的に正しかったりする。

ところがね。修正を提案すると場が「めんどくせーなー」という雰囲気がプンプンしてきて、「何にも考えずに書いたのはオレじゃないし、こっちのセリフだろー、それは!」という気分になる・・・よろしくない。

胸を張ってこれはテストがない正しいレガシーコードですと言えるまでによくわかんない階段が。ふはー。

本日のツッコミ(全2件) [ツッコミを入れる]

t2y-1979 [> リッチーもカーニハンもそんな使い方は望んでねぇよ! 別にこだわりがあるわけでは全然ないのですが、私もコーディング..]

takano32 [コーディングの規約は割となんでも受け付けることができるのですが、構文の使い方が変だったりで・・・そのコードを元にコピ..]


2009-05-17 (Sunday) [長年日記] この日を編集

[Hack][Firefox] 最新がどこにあるのかわからない

最近、いろいろなところでソースコード管理のホスティングをしてくれていますね。とてもよいことですね。はい。

ところが、とある成果物について、複数の場所に存在すると最新がどれなのかわからない場合があるのが困りもの。 公式のサイトよりも野良っぽい雰囲気のところが最新だったりするし、野良っぽい雰囲気のところのほうがいろんな人がもりもり関われるので、よく手入れされていたりする。よく手入れされていること自体はすばらしい。でも、結局、どれが最新なのかは追っていないとよく分からない。

これってあまりよくないことなんじゃないかな、と思ったりしている。ソースコード読め、と言う方もいるかもしれないけれど、元々ソースコードを読むのが目的で探すスクリプトなんて少ない。少なくともぼくは使いたくて探す場合の方が多い。

解決する方法はよくわかんないのですが、各サイトで行われている変更をまとめるChangeLogがあったり、レポジトリが移管されていてバックアップとなっていることを示す共通的に仕組みなどがあるとうれしいかな、と感じた。

本日のツッコミ(全2件) [ツッコミを入れる]

wtnabe [各サイトを監視して変更を feed に仕立てればいいんじゃないですかね]

takano32 [なるほど、確かに既存のデータを集約させる方法でも対応できそう。 ほにゃほにゃディスカバリーみたいに相互に関係するフ..]


2009-05-22 (Friday) [長年日記] この日を編集

[Hack][Event][Hardware] Make: Tokyo Meeting 03 #MTM03

Hacker's Cafeのブースで参加します!

http://jp.makezine.com/blog/2009/05/mtm03.html

    * 開催日:2009年5月23日(土)、24日(日)
    * 時間:23日 12:00 - 18:00、24日 10:00 - 17:00
    * 入場:無料
    * 会場:デジタルハリウッド大学 八王子制作スタジオ
      東京都八王子市松が谷1番地 - Google Maps
    * 交通:多摩都市モノレール「松が谷駅」徒歩1分
      京王線・小田急線「多摩センター駅」徒歩10分
    * 主催:株式会社オライリー・ジャパン 共催:多摩美術大学 情報デザイン学科
      協力:デジタルハリウッド大学、東京工芸大学 メディアアート表現学科

今回はAruduinoで何か作って展示しますよ。

Arduinoで電子工作

Arduino

赤色LED

タクトスイッチ

Arduino Duemilanove


2009-05-23 (Saturday) [長年日記] この日を編集

[Hack][Event][Hardware] Make: Tokyo Meeting 03 #MTM03 Day One

足りない部品の買い出しに体育館に行ったはずだったが、気づいたら何をやっているかわからねぇ・・・Make・・・おそろしいイベント・・・

ぶれいんましん

あーえー。肝心な自分の展示の写真取り忘れたwww ええと、明日は違うものを作りつつ展示するというエクストリームアドホックを行う予定。

そういえば、Pokenが大活躍でした。名札の中に入れておくと、自然と「ハイホーしよう!」という流れになります。こんなに高頻度にPokenが活躍したイベントはじめてだよ。うん。


2009-05-24 (Sunday) [長年日記] この日を編集

[Hack][Event][Hardware] Make: Tokyo Meeting 03 #MTM03 Day Two

30分くらいでスライドを作ってLTという状況!エクストリームアドホック!!の割にはスライドがきちんとできていたと思います。うーむ、ちょっと巻きすぎたのがよくなかった。話せるネタはたくさんあったので、もう少しゆっくりでよかった。

ミラーボール

ミラーボールを動かそう!ということで挑戦していました。 LEDやリレー回路などのユニットテスト的な動作は完了できたのですが、配線の作業が思いのほかうまくいかず、間に合いませんでした。(汗

sketchと連携するためのRubyスクリプトは動作しているので、動くモノもそのうちお見せすることができると思います。

他、ARの展示などを行っていました。いやっはー。来客の反応が楽しいですね。お客さんは好奇心のある方が中心なので、どうなってるのか説明するのも楽しかったです。


2009-05-28 (Thursday) [長年日記] この日を編集

[Network][Event] JANOG24 出席登録 受付中

せめて告知などで協力したいなー。というわけで、登録受付中のお知らせ。

http://www.janog.gr.jp/meeting/janog24/regist/index.php

出席登録しましたー。

今回も参加者として楽しめればと思います。


2009-05-29 (Friday) [長年日記] この日を編集

[Hack] アプリケーションの配備でも分散した管理がしたい

gitを使っているとcloneしたレポジトリをどこにでもpushでき、 pushしたところからまたcloneできるのが便利だと感じる。

サーバがいつサービスを終了しても代替となる場所を探してpushし直すだけでよいというのはとても精神衛生上よろしい。 githubのようなサービスを利用していても安心できる。

ブログなどのWebアプリケーションもこんな設計をしたものにならないかなーと思いはじめた。 いや、エクスポートのような機能はあるのですがね、結局互換性とかを考えなければならないですし、コメントなどの扱いはよーわからん。 ならば、手元にcloneしてpushできるような仕組みがほしいな、と。

こういう枠組みってどこかにすでにあったりしますかね。


2009-05-30 (Saturday) [長年日記] この日を編集

[Net] 「ルータ」の「DMZ」設定

ちまたのNAPT箱がルータと呼ばれているのには昔から違和感を感じているが、 今となってはもうしょうがない。 ブロードバンドルータ = 無線ブリッジつきのNAPT箱 でいいかな、と妥協しはじめた。

しかし、規定のアドレスにポートフォワードするためだけの機能をDMZ設定というのはいかがなものか・・・ NAPT箱をルータというのは、NAPT is a routerなところもあるので、全面的に否定する気にならないし、ルータという言葉の方が簡単なのでゆるそうではないか。 ところが、DMZという一般人にはまったく馴染みがない言葉を持ち出して新しい定義を与えるのはどこのBuffaloですか、と。

これ、たぶん、非武装でもなんでもなくて、進入されたら踏み台にされて自由に攻撃されますよね・・・

本日のツッコミ(全3件) [ツッコミを入れる]

t2y-1979 [私が学んだルータの定義は「ブロードキャストドメインを分割する」なので、その機能を有していればルータと呼んで良いかなと..]

kani [ブロードキャストドメインを分割するのはブリッジのような? 私の感覚では、今のNAPT箱はルータではあるけれど、DMZ..]

takano32 [あ。自分もkaniさんに近いですね。DMZはネットワーク用語には違和感がないのですが、パソコン用語に違和感があります..]